Learn about CVE-2017-18199, a vulnerability in GNU libcdio allowing remote attackers to trigger a denial of service condition via a crafted iso file. Find mitigation steps and preventive measures here.
A vulnerability present in the realloc_symlink function in rock.c, found in GNU libcdio prior to version 1.0.0, could be exploited by remote attackers to trigger a denial of service condition. This could be accomplished by exploiting a NULL Pointer Dereference vulnerability within a specially crafted iso file.
Understanding CVE-2017-18199
This CVE entry describes a vulnerability in GNU libcdio that could lead to a denial of service attack.
What is CVE-2017-18199?
The CVE-2017-18199 vulnerability is related to the realloc_symlink function in rock.c in GNU libcdio before version 1.0.0. It allows remote attackers to cause a denial of service (NULL Pointer Dereference) by using a specially crafted iso file.
The Impact of CVE-2017-18199
The vulnerability could be exploited by remote attackers to trigger a denial of service condition on systems running affected versions of GNU libcdio.
Technical Details of CVE-2017-18199
This section provides more technical insights into the CVE-2017-18199 vulnerability.
Vulnerability Description
The vulnerability lies in the realloc_symlink function in rock.c in GNU libcdio before version 1.0.0, enabling remote attackers to exploit a NULL Pointer Dereference via a crafted iso file.
Affected Systems and Versions
Exploitation Mechanism
The exploitation of this vulnerability involves crafting a malicious iso file to trigger a denial of service condition on the target system.
Mitigation and Prevention
To address CVE-2017-18199, follow these mitigation strategies: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ates